Abstract

This patent discloses the lotus root starch drier in lotus root starch manufacture field, including frame, Drying, Drying is secured transverse to the inside of frame.The side on frame top is provided with the charging aperture tilted down, and charging aperture is connected with Drying, and cover plate is hinged with the frame above charging aperture;Side of the frame top away from cover plate is provided with exhaust duct, and the bottom of exhaust duct is connected through frame with Drying.Drying is provided with electric calorifie installation, and the inside of Drying is provided with impeller.The bottom of Drying is communicated with discharging channel and air inlet duct, and discharging channel is reached outside frame, and the part that discharging channel is reached outside frame is provided with flashboard;Air-heater is fixed with the bottom surface of machine frame inside, air inlet duct is connected with air-heater.This programme is skillfully constructed, compact conformation, and effectively lotus root starch can be dried, and the lotus root starch moisture content less after drying is prevented from caking, without separating twice processing, is improved product quality, is improved processing efficiency, reduce production cost.

Description

Lotus root starch drier
Technical field
Field is manufactured the present invention relates to lotus root starch, and in particular to a kind of lotus root starch drier.
Background technology
Lotus root starch is a kind of Han nationality's traditional snack in Jiangsu and Zhejiang Provinces area, and composition is red Lotus root congee, pure lotus root starch, rock sugar lotus root starch etc..Lotus root Powder is usually light-colored powder shape, and translucent edible slightly lotus rhizome color is stirred into after being brewed with boiling water, and entrance perfume is sliding.It is used as biography Generation health-preserving food, rich in the blood-nourishing factor such as trace elements iron Fe and vitamin B12, main effect is blood-nourishing, and outstanding preferably women is eaten.
The making of lotus root starch will through over cleaning-crushing-filter-remove sand purification-concentration it is refined-dehydration-drying etc. is more Lotus root starch, is generally layered in dryer and is dried in the drying operation of lotus root starch by procedure, but existing dryer is by lotus root Moisture after powder drying in lotus root starch can still remain in a part of in dryer so that the lotus root starch finally obtained can not be parched completely, It is not easy to package, it is necessary to be additionally carried out crushing, production process is more, production cost and the lotus root starch after drying easily forms bulk It is high.
The content of the invention
The invention is intended to provide a kind of lotus root starch drier, so that the lotus root starch water content after drying is relatively low, it will not lump.
To reach above-mentioned purpose, basic technology scheme of the invention is as follows:Lotus root starch drier, including frame, Drying, institute State the inside that Drying is secured transverse to frame.The side on the frame top is provided with the charging aperture tilted down, the charging Mouth is connected with Drying, and cover plate is hinged with the frame above charging aperture;Side of the frame top away from cover plate is provided with exhaust duct, The bottom of the exhaust duct is connected through frame with Drying.The Drying be provided with electric calorifie installation, the Drying it is interior Portion is provided with impeller.The bottom of the Drying is communicated with discharging channel and air inlet duct, and the discharging channel is reached outside frame, discharging channel The part reached outside frame is provided with flashboard;Be fixed with air-heater on the bottom surface of the machine frame inside, the air inlet duct it is another One end is connected with air-heater.
The principle and advantage of this programme be:During operation, it would be desirable to which the lotus root starch of drying is poured into Drying from charging aperture, is covered Cover plate is powered to electric calorifie installation, impeller and air-heater.Electric calorifie installation energization heat carries out heating to Drying makes shape in Drying Into hot environment.Air-heater pours thermal current into Drying, the gas in Drying is circulated, can be constantly by the water in lotus root starch Divide and take away.Wheel rotation makes the airflow circulating after heating in Drying dry lotus root starch, lotus root starch in the presence of impeller Constantly overturn, crush in Drying, kicking up and fully contacted with thermal current, effectively can prevent lotus root starch from luming, drying effect is more preferable.If Putting exhaust duct enables the thermal current with moisture to be smoothly discharged to outside Drying, makes drying effect more preferably, after drying Lotus root starch moisture content less.Set discharging channel is convenient to take out the lotus root starch after drying out of Drying, set flashboard convenient to lotus root starch Flow be controlled.This programme is skillfully constructed, compact conformation, effectively lotus root starch can be dried, the lotus root starch after drying contains Water is less, prevented from caking, without separating twice processing, improves product quality, improves processing efficiency, reduce and be produced into This.
Preferred scheme one, based on scheme a kind of improvement, the outside of the frame upper end is provided with control box, the control Box processed is electrically connected with Drying.Set control box is convenient to be controlled to the temperature and the rotating speed of impeller in Drying, it is to avoid temperature Spending height is charred lotus root starch, it is to avoid wheel speed deficiency causes lotus root starch to be unable to thermally equivalent.
A kind of improvement of preferred scheme two, preferably one, the connection of the exhaust duct and air inlet duct and Drying Place is provided with filter screen.Filter screen is set to avoid the impurity of outside from being polluted into Drying to lotus root starch, it is to avoid lotus root starch is out of Drying Leakage causes to waste.
A kind of improvement of preferred scheme three, preferably two, the electric calorifie installation is heating wire, the Drying Interlayer is provided with the wall of side, the heating wire is located in the interlayer of Drying side wall.So setting makes drying barrel structure compacter, Heating wire can comprehensively be heated to Drying, and heat utilization rate is high, reduce energy waste, reduce production cost.

Embodiment
Below by embodiment, the present invention is further detailed explanation:
Reference in Figure of description includes:Frame 1, Drying 2, heating wire 3, exhaust duct 4, cover plate 5, impeller 6, Control box 7, discharging channel 8, flashboard 9, air-heater 10, filter screen 11.
Embodiment is substantially as shown in Figure 1:Lotus root starch drier, including frame 1, Drying 2, the frame 1 are rectangle Metal box, the Drying 2 is secured transverse to the inside of frame 1.The side on the top of frame 1 is provided with the charging tilted down Mouthful, the charging aperture is connected with Drying 2, cover plate 5 is hinged with the frame 1 above charging aperture, the top of frame 1 is away from cover plate 5 Side be provided with exhaust duct 4, the bottom of the exhaust duct 4 is connected through frame 1 with Drying 2.The side wall of the Drying 2 is Heating wire 3 is provided with sandwich, the side wall of Drying 2.The inside of the Drying 2 is provided with impeller 6, and the impeller 6 is with drying Dry cylinder 2 is coaxial, and the diameter of impeller 6 is equal with the internal diameter of Drying 2.The bottom of the Drying 2 is communicated with discharging channel 8 and air intake Road, the discharging channel 8 is reached outside frame 1, and the part that discharging channel 8 is reached outside frame 1 is provided with flashboard 9.In the frame 1 Air-heater 10 is fixed with the bottom surface in portion, the other end of the air inlet duct is connected with the output end of air-heater 10.In the frame 1 The outside at end is provided with control box 7, and the control box 7 is electrically connected with impeller 6.The company of the exhaust duct 4 and air inlet duct and Drying 2 Meet place and be provided with filter screen 11.
In the present embodiment, during operation, it would be desirable to which the lotus root starch of drying is poured into Drying 2 from charging aperture, cover plate 5 is covered to electricity Heated filament 3, impeller 6 and air-heater 10 are powered.The energization heat of heating wire 3, which carries out heating to Drying 2, to be made to form high temperature in Drying 2 Environment, heating wire 3, which is arranged in the interlayer of the wall of Drying 2, makes the structure of Drying 2 compacter, and heating wire 3 can be to drying Cylinder 2 is heated comprehensively, and heat utilization rate is high, reduces energy waste, reduces production cost.Air-heater 10 is rushed into Drying 2 Enter thermal current, the gas in Drying 2 is circulated, constantly can take away the moisture in lotus root starch.Impeller 6, which is rotated, to be made in Drying 2 Airflow circulating after heating is dried to lotus root starch, and lotus root starch constantly overturns in Drying 2 in the presence of impeller 6, crushes, raised Rise and fully contacted with thermal current, effectively can prevent lotus root starch from luming, drying effect is more preferable.Exhaust duct 4 is set to make the heat with moisture Air-flow can be smoothly discharged to outside Drying 2, make drying effect more preferably, the lotus root starch moisture content less after drying.Filter is set Net 11 avoids the impurity of outside from being polluted into Drying 2 to lotus root starch, it is to avoid lotus root starch causes to waste from the internal leakage of Drying 2. Set discharging channel 8 convenient and take out the lotus root starch after drying out of Drying 2, set the convenient flow to lotus root starch of flashboard 9 to control System.The convenient rotating speed to the temperature in Drying 2 and impeller 6 of control box 7 is set to be controlled, it is to avoid temperature is too high to make lotus root starch burnt Paste, it is to avoid the rotating speed deficiency of impeller 6 causes lotus root starch to be unable to thermally equivalent.This programme is skillfully constructed, compact conformation, can be effectively to lotus root Powder is dried, the lotus root starch moisture content less after drying, prevented from caking, without separating twice processing, is improved product quality, is carried High processing efficiency, reduces production cost.
